Frequently Asked Questions about Studio Pima County Apartments

What is the Cheapest apartment in Pima County with Studio?

Currently the most affordable Studio in Pima County is at Commons At Monte Vista listed at $500.

How much is the average rent for a Studio Pima County Apartment?

The average rent for a Studio Apartment in Pima County is $1,098.

What is the largest available Studio Pima County Apartment for rent?

Today's apartment with the most square footage in Pima County is a 750 square feet unit starting from $1,850 at The Benedictine.

What is the average size for Pima County Studio Apartments for rent?

The average size for a Studio rental in Pima County is currently 424 sq ft.
